HE Dr. Madiha bint Ahmed Al Shaibaniya, Minister of Education and Chairperson of the Omani National Commission for Education, Culture and Science, left today (Monday) to the French capital, Paris to head the delegation of the Sultanate of Oman participating in the forty-second session of the General Conference of the United Nations Educational, Scientific and Cultural Organization (UNESCO), which will be held during the period from 7 to 22 of November at the organization’s headquarters, with the participation of delegations of the member states and representatives of a number of international, civil society and civil community organizations. The delegation included HE Ambassador Dr. Hamad bin Saif Al Hamami, Permanent Representative of the Sultanate of Oman to the UNESCO, and Amna bint Salem Al Balushi, Secretary of the Omani National Commission for Education, Culture and Science. Also, part of the delegation, representatives of the Ministry of Higher Education, Scientific Research and Innovation, and the Ministry of Culture, Sports and Youth, the Ministry of Agricultural Wealth, Fisheries and Water Resources, the Ministry of Transport, Communications and Information Technology, the Environment Agency, Sultan Qaboos University, and the General Authority for Academic Accreditation and Assurance of Education Quality. This is to attend a number of specialized committees emanating from the General Conference in education, culture, science, and communication.
HE the Minister of Education and Head of the delegation, will deliver the Sultanate of Oman’s speech before the General Conference on December 8th. The program for opening of this session includes a speech by the Director-General of the Organization, a speech by the President of the Executive Council, the approval of the agenda of the session, and the election of the President of the General Conference, Vice-Presidents, Committee Chairs, Vice-Chairs, and Rapporteurs. It will discuss the Director-General’s report on the organization’s activities in the period (2018-2021), as well as a report on the activities and programs of the organization’s Executive Council. At the end of the session, the members of the Executive Council will be elected.
